## Artifact Signing — SDK Parity Notes (Weekly Sync)

Kestrel SDK for Android reached parity with the Swift client this sprint: offline queueing, batched telemetry, and retry semantics now match. Both SDKs ship as signed artifacts from the same pipeline. Remaining gap: background sync throttling, targeted next sprint. Verify both release bundles before tagging. Both artifacts validate against the shared signing key below.

signing key of kawig-fafog = bky19_6Fypv1qws7J8qJtaYjX

The signing key for FDhound, the leaked-file-descriptor hunting tool, was rotated on schedule this week. Builds signed with the previous key remain installable for fourteen days, after which verification will fail with error FD-SIG-02. Support team: if a customer reports that error, instruct them to download the latest build rather than re-trusting the old key. No functional changes ship with this rotation; detection heuristics are unchanged. The new public key for verifying downloads is provided below.

signing key of tafog-hahop = bky3_7nm

Hi support folks! RateScout caches tax-rate lookups so checkout doesn't hammer the upstream rates service. Normally you never touch it, but if customers report wildly wrong tax amounts and the usual cache flush endpoint is unresponsive, you're allowed to break glass. That means connecting to the cache admin shell on the ops bastion and issuing a full purge. Log it in the incident channel afterward — no exceptions. The admin shell will ask for the emergency recovery passphrase, which lives right below.

unlock words, baguf-badug: aldath-ralwyn-gilath-oliys-sorius-raleth-pelmir-praeth-lamix-druvan-siliel-fraax-queniel

Hey Mirella — handing off the snapshot testing work for the Lintwood component library. All snapshots regenerate in CI now, and diffs get posted to the review board automatically. Nothing security-sensitive in the fixtures, but worth a once-over since they render mock auth states. Full setup notes are on the internal page here.

wiki page, kahog-hahig: https://vault.zemvargrid.internal/display/deploy/repo/settings/merge_requests/job/settings/6f3b933774dbc5320a4daa18